Advice wanted on PT MIXPlus and new G4s
I am overseeing the purchase of a new PT MIXPlus rig with a G4(?) for a new studio. The questions I have are:
1. Is the G4 733 with SuperDrive worth the doubling in price? 2. Is anyone having any luck with dual AGP cards other than the Jeronimo? 3. Is anyone having any luck with SCSI drives other than Digi or Cheetahs, et cetera? (i.e. Digi-approved drives) 4. Along that same line, how about other SCSI accelerators that don't cost $550 with cables? 5. What are you folks using for backup storage? What about the SuperDrive? 6. Where are the best places (prices) to get the G4? Any helpful info is appreciated. Re: Advice wanted on PT MIXPlus and new G4s
I'm running a new G4 733 and a MixPlus system. I don't think there is anything available to burn data to the DVD-R drive and if there is I am totally overlooking it. The only software included is for making DVD videos. Needless to say I am a little ticked off about that. Great system but I would avoid the Superdrive unless you find out that it can burn data.

Re: Advice wanted on PT MIXPlus and new G4s
I just got my 5.1 MixPlus system up and running on my G4 466, 384 RAM. I bought a ProMax dual monitor card direct from ProMax for $313 (ship 2nd day air to my door). It works flawlessly. I am relativly new to Pro Tools and was amazed at how easy the whole system installed and came together. Hats off to Digi!

Re: Advice wanted on PT MIXPlus and new G4s
Thankyou for mentioning that the Superdrive doesn't write data. I was planning to get one. I use a Medea hard drive (75G raid). It's fabulous. Half the price of Digi, and higher data rate. I've even run dual stream Avid media at AVR77. I use AIT 2 tape for backup (50G per tape uncompressed). Rock solid. I got both from Cybernetics. The 9600 I bought a year ago came with an Adaptec 2940 SCSI card, which works fine.
